Seasonal Temperatures
Bashtanivka experiences distinct seasons, with significant variations in temperature throughout the year. Let's take a look at the average temperatures for each season:
Season | Average Temperature |
---|---|
Winter (December-February) | -4°C to -8°C |
Spring (March-May) | 7°C to 15°C |
Summer (June-August) | 20°C to 25°C |
Fall (September-November) | 10°C to 16°C |
During the winter months, temperatures can drop below freezing, with occasional cold snaps reaching as low as -15°C. Snowfall is common during this time, creating a picturesque winter landscape.

Precipitation
Bashtanivka receives a moderate amount of precipitation throughout the year, with slightly higher levels during the summer months. Here is an overview of the average monthly precipitation:
Month | Average Precipitation (mm) |
---|---|
January | 30 |
February | 25 |
March | 30 |
April | 40 |
May | 45 |
June | 60 |
July | 65 |
August | 55 |
September | 40 |
October | 35 |
November | 35 |
December | 30 |
The summer months of June, July, and August receive the highest amount of precipitation, providing the necessary water for agriculture and maintaining the lush greenery of the region.
Sunshine Hours
Bashtanivka enjoys a favorable number of sunshine hours, particularly during the summer. Here is an overview of the average monthly sunshine hours:
Month | Average Sunshine Hours |
---|---|
January | 45 |
February | 70 |
March | 125 |
April | 170 |
May | 225 |
June | 250 |
July | 275 |
August | 255 |
September | 170 |
October | 125 |
November | 65 |
December | 40 |
